Running OSX 10.8.4 mid 2009 Macbook 6 GB ram 256 GB SSD
CS6 for some odd reason fails to open with an error 16. I uninstall it and AAM does not list it so I can't reinstall
Download Bridge CC which does work, but Photoshop CC gives the same error and the same uninstall/reinstall error.
How do fix this and how do I get CS6 cloud version back?
And why does bridge CC tell me I don't have sufficient permissions when I use Help > Update?
I'd be glad to nuke and pave,but I need to know how.

I solved the dilemma by going direct download and avoiding the CC installer upgrade.
First I rebooted my Mac using Cmd R and using my Time Machine HDD (I hope you do back up often), re-imaged my Macbook with the latest full backup before this problem. Save all your important work files to another drive before doing this.
After that you can boot into that recovered image and use CS6 normally.
This time avoid updating AAM and proceed to this link for direct CC downloads.
